Out of the four given equations, the first three are
solved based on a certain system. Find the correct answer for the unsolved fourth equation on the same basis. 7 & 3 = 64 10 & 5 = 151 8 & 4 = 97 11 & 6 = ?Solution
Given equations: 7 & 3 = 7 × 3 × 3 + 1 = 64 10 & 5 = 10 × 5 × 3 + 1 = 151 8 & 4 = 8 × 4 × 3 + 1 = 97 For the fourth equation: 11 & 6 → 11 × 6 × 3 + 1 = 199
